pkg/fuzzer: factor out the fuzzing engine
This is the first step for #1541.
Move the fuzzing engine that used to be interleaved with other syz-fuzzer
code into a separate package.
For now, the algorithm is more or less the same as it was, the only
difference is that a pkg/fuzzer instance scales to the available
computing power.
Add an executor-based test that performs real fuzzing.
